Remarks

I took this course because I wanted to pursue law. And I chose CUSAT because their education system is more research oriented and it's not too expensive compared to other colleges. The University Hostels are also very cheap. So in a nutshell, you get good education for relatively less.

Internships Opportunities

Internship is to be applied for. I had interned with lawyers in Kerala and it's just by getting their approval by sending a covering letter, internship request and my CV. I have interned in KSK, a Bangalore law firm. I had made a similar application and a recommendation from my college.Stipends weren't a regular thing though I got TA/DA

Placement Experience

2.5

As I was a law student, I wanted to do litigation rather than find a corporate job. Most of my friends are into litigation too. However we had placement drives where two companies came and selected interested students. They didn't join due to the low salary package.Alumni is doing a great job in connecting students with reputed lawyers. And most of my batchmates are working in the best firms in Kerala at the moment.

Hostel Facilities

4.5

Availing hostel facility depends on the distance between the University and your hometown. Allotments are made on the basis of distance. Hostel rent is hardly 300 per month. Rooms are shared between 2 or 3 students. Mess facility is also present where the food is not so bad and is price effective.
